It is time to think about new FriCAS release.  ATM we
have several bugs that preferably should be fixed
before release, in particular:
- nasty bug in runtime when constructor parameters are
  normal (non-type) values.  This was reported Johannes
  Grabmeier.  I posted a patch that masks his problem
  but is not a full solution.  Now I have a better patch,
  but it still has potential problems.  Also, in the
  process I have found separate, but related bug.  So
  it will take some time to have really satisfactory fix.
- Building Aldor interface fails.
- A few integration problems.

There are also improvements that I would like to add
(in particular I have to look at Martin's Baker patch).

I hope that we can do release around half of February,
but there is high uncertainity.
